Image: Delil Souleiman/Getty Images/ It is the conceit of the commentariat that Iran is a winner of the latest mayhem in the Middle East—the departure of U.S. troops from Syria and the subsequent Turkish incursion. Yet the clerical oligarchs seem anxious about all that is happening around them. A continuing Syrian civil war was working for Tehran. It had managed to navigate skillfully the ...
